Market Definition & Overview

The Robot-Assisted Orthopedic Surgery Market encompasses the global landscape of advanced robotic systems, associated instruments, software, and services employed in various orthopedic surgical procedures. This market focuses on technologies designed to enhance precision, improve surgical outcomes, and enable minimally invasive techniques for complex operations such as joint replacements (knee, hip, shoulder), spine surgery, and trauma repair. It includes solutions that provide pre-operative planning, intra-operative guidance, and real-time data to surgeons, aiming to reduce human error and optimize patient recovery pathways. The market's growth is driven by technological advancements, increasing demand for less invasive surgeries, and the aging global population.

Regional Analysis

  • North America dominates the robot-assisted orthopedic surgery market, propelled by high healthcare expenditure, quick adoption of advanced technologies, and favorable reimbursement policies. Its leadership is further solidified by significant investments in R&D and the strong presence of key market players.
  • Asia-Pacific is rapidly emerging as the fastest-growing region in robot-assisted orthopedic surgery. This growth is driven by expanding healthcare infrastructure, rising medical tourism, increasing disposable incomes, and a large patient base seeking advanced, minimally invasive treatments across the region.
  • Europe shows a strong trend towards integrating robot-assisted orthopedic surgery within public healthcare frameworks, focusing on cost-effectiveness and standardized adoption. Regional initiatives aim to demonstrate long-term patient outcomes and optimize technology utilization across diverse national health services efficiently.

Recent Market Developments

March 2025Product LaunchPositive

Stryker Unveils Mako Total Shoulder Arthroplasty Application

Stryker announced the global launch of its Mako Total Shoulder application, expanding its robotic platform to include navigated total shoulder arthroplasty. This development aims to provide surgeons with enhanced precision and personalized surgical planning for shoulder replacements.

January 2025AcquisitionPositive

Zimmer Biomet Expands Robotics Footprint with Acquisition of AuriGen Medical

Zimmer Biomet Holdings completed its acquisition of AuriGen Medical, a company specializing in innovative surgical navigation and imaging technology for complex orthopedic procedures. This strategic move aims to integrate advanced visualization capabilities into Zimmer Biomet's ROSA robotic platform.

November 2024PartnershipPositive

Intuitive Surgical Partners with Cleveland Clinic for Robotic Orthopedic Research

Intuitive Surgical, a leader in robotic-assisted surgery, announced a multi-year partnership with Cleveland Clinic to establish a new center of excellence for robotic orthopedic research and surgical training. The collaboration will focus on developing next-generation applications and refining best practices in joint and spine surgery.

September 2024InvestmentPositive

Globus Medical Reports Significant Investment in AI-Driven Orthopedic Robotics R&D

Globus Medical announced a substantial increase in its research and development budget, allocating over $100 million towards artificial intelligence integration and machine learning capabilities for its spine and trauma robotic systems. The investment is set to accelerate the development of predictive analytics and autonomous surgical functions.
